Baron noir (2016–…): Season 2, Episode 8 - Sorpasso - full transcript

A riot breaks out in reaction to Mourad Adjaoui's disappearance. Vidal takes advantage of Amélie's enormous political crisis to shatter Philippe's dream by eliminating the possibility of a union within the left party once and for all. Under these dramatic circumstances, Philippe makes the decision to renew contact with Amélie.
